The interview process is mostly situational based Q&A. For instance "what would you do if X did Y" etc... Also they want to see either a paper document or power point presentation on your accomplishments in sales thus far. Also a 30/60/90 is a really good measurement to have i.e in 30 days i plan to blank in 60 days i plan to blank etc..

The recruiter will contact you, if selected. She will conduct two phone interviews. If she believes you are a good candidate she will forward your information to the store for a 1:1 with the store manager (and rare occasion the assistant district or district manager). You can get a good feel of the managers if they are impressed with you. The longer they want to talk the better. Basic questions are (example) name a time you had a sales objective and how you overcame it?
About a week after your interview you should hear from them. If not, you probably didn't get the job and can expect a dear john letter via email in about a month. Good luck!
